#d1bdf7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d1bdf7 is composed of 82% red, 74.1% green and 96.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.4% cyan, 23.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 260.7 degrees, a saturation of 78.4% and a lightness of 85.5%. #d1bdf7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a37bef.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

Shades and Tints of #d1bdf7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020004 is the darkest color, while #f6f1fd is the lightest one.
